How Much Does an Associate in Business Support from Dine College Cost?

$1,410 Average Tuition and Fees (In-State)

Dine College Undergraduate Tuition and Fees

During the 2019-2020 academic year, part-time undergraduate students at Dine College paid an average of $55 per credit hour. No discount was available for in-state students. Information about average full-time undergraduate tuition and fees is shown in the table below.

In StateOut of State
Tuition$1,320$1,320
Fees$90$90
Books and Supplies$1,400$1,400
On Campus Room and Board$4,940$4,940
On Campus Other Expenses$4,950$4,950

Does Dine College Offer an Online Associate in Business Support?

Dine College does not offer an online option for its business support associate degree program at this time. To see if the school offers distance learning options in other areas, visit the Dine College Online Learning page.

There were 6 associate degrees in business support awarded during the 2019-2020 academic year. Information about those students is shown below.

Male-to-Female Ratio

All of the students who received their Associate in business support in 2019-2020 were women.
